Matthew 5:38 Cross References - Coverdale

38 Ye haue herde howe it is sayde: An eye for an eye, a toth for a toth.

Exodus 21:22-27

22 Yf men stryue, and hytt a woman with childe, so that ye frute departe from her, and no harme happen vnto her, then shall he be punyshed for money, as moch as the womans husbande layeth to his charge, and he shall geue it, acordinge to the appoyntement of the dayes men. 23 But yf there come harme vnto her there thorow, then shal he paye soule for soule, 24 eye for eye, toth for toth, hande for hande, fote for fote, 25 burnynge for burnynge, wounde for wounde, strype for strype. 26 Yf a man smyte his seruaunt or his mayde in the eye, and destroye it, he shal let them go fre and lowse for the eye sake. 27 In like maner yf he smyte out a tothe of his seruaunt or mayde, he shall let them go fre and lowse for the tothes sake.

Leviticus 24:19-20

19 And he that maymeth his neghboure, it shall be done vnto him, euen as he hath done: 20 broke for broke, eye for eye, tothe for tothe: euen as he hath maymed a a man, so shal it be done vnto him agayne,

Deuteronomy 19:19

19 then shall ye do vnto him, euen as he thoughte to do vnto his brother: that thou mayest put awaye the euell from the that

Deuteronomy 19:21

21 Thine eye shall not pitie him. Soule for soule, eye for eye, tothe for tothe, hande for hande, fote for fote.
